Evaluation of Urban Park Plantscapes in Shenzhenwith AHP and Psycho-Physiological Indicators
ZHANG Zhe, LI Xia, PAN Hui-tang, HE Fang
2011, 10(4): 30-37.
Abstract:
Ten typical urban park plantscapes in Shenzhen were evaluated using AHP method and psychophysiological indicators. The physiological reactions of 30 college students were measured in electrocardiogram, blood pressure, heart rate, fingertip temperature, and galvanic skin response. Psychological reactions of the participants were tested by statetrait anxiety inventory and profile of mood states. Results show that the multilayer plantscapes and palms plantscapes are excellent appraised using AHP method, which can decrease participants blood pressure and heart rate, reduce the degree of stress and anxiety, and make people relax. The results are highly consistent between the two evaluation methods, which further verify that using psychophysiological indicators to evaluate plantscapes are reliable.

Metaphor and Its Significance from Peircean Semiotic Perspective
WANG Ren-hua, ZHOU Chang-le
2011, 10(4): 76-81.
Abstract:
Metaphor is a subject which has attracted wide attention. This paper discusses the semiotic nature, cognitive features and understanding process of metaphor from a Peircean semiotic perspective. It shows that metaphor is a hypoicon that describes a parallelism in something else, with comparatively low degree of iconicity. As a common language phenomenon, it has such cognitive features as similarity, interactivity and multimodality. The understanding of metaphor is realized on the base of subjective interpretation, with a new interpretant created through the interaction between the interpretants of the vehicle and the tenor. Result indicates that Peircean semiotic theory is of great significance in the construction of a cognitive-semantic theory of metaphor.

Gifford Pinchot’s Conservationism Idea
ZU Guo-xia
2011, 10(4): 86-91.
Abstract:
In America’s first conservation movement, Gifford Pinchot played an important role and proposed many influential conservation policies for American federal government. He realized the limitedness of natural resources, called for their scientific management, urged the government to have stricter regulations over public land, and embedded conservation with moral significance by linking it with social justice and international peace. Analyzing Pinchot’s conservationism is of great significance for our understanding of the development of twentiethcentury American environmentalism. His ideas can also provide enlightenment to the conservation of natural resources and environment in China.
Guarantee System of Oasis to the Silk Road
QIAN yun
2011, 10(4): 93-97.
Abstract:
The opening up and working smoothly of the Silk Road is impossible without support of oasis, and this support is realized through oasis various functions. Posthouse in oasis should ensure the stream of people and goods going forward in the Silk Road. There must be military and administrative institution to defend city, settle down citizens, and have proper armed force to ensure safety of the Silk Road. Enough food is necessary. Communication, military institution and cultivation promote the appearance of commercial market, which creates large amount of wealth. This wealth consequently provides guarantee to communication, national defense and cultivation. It is just that the mutually operation of posthouse, stationed army, cultivation and commercial market in oasis makes the Silk Road run through in history.
